The Brave Knight & A Bowl Of Custard

There was a brave knight
Who fought dragons and foe
But not with a sword
It was much too slow
A bowl of custard
Was his choice to use
When he flung it around
It stuck to their shoes
He flipped it here
And he splashed it there
Big globs of custard
Stuck in their hair
He chased them around
No-one could keep pace
If they got too close
He'd custard their face
Dragons were the best of all
They were so easy to beat
He'd throw at them a full bowl
They always stopped to eat
One day he saved a maiden
The kingdom cheered real hard
And now he's known for ever more
As the brave knight Sir Custard
